Maryland Pick 5 No trip Pairs or Quads. Suspicious
In pick 5 MD lottery has decided to not play quads or trip pairs. 900 total straight Triples and Pairs , 450 Total Quad Straights and 10 Quints =1,360 total numbers out of 100,000= 1.36% chance of landing. It's been almost 700 drawings since either dropped. Which statistically is equivalent to not getting a triple in pick 3 for around 17 months. Mega Millions and Powerball Race
The 40 roll record for Powerball is $2,040.1 million - more than double the current jackpot. A lot more than double this one. The cash value of the PB record jackpot was a hair over $997 million. If this run gets to the same 2.04 billion it will only be worth $941 million, coming up $56 million shy of the record.
